Cement Spatulas, Fig 4
Cement Spatulas, Fig 4, are indispensable tools in the field of restorative dentistry.
These instruments serve an essential role in applying, mixing, and placing dental cement with precision.
They are especially useful in procedures involving the bonding of crowns, bridges, and other dental restorations.
Firstly, Cement Spatulas are designed with a smooth, non-porous surface, which ensures that the cement remains uncontaminated during mixing.
This is critical for maintaining the quality and effectiveness of the bonding agent.
Furthermore, their ergonomic handles provide a comfortable grip, which allows dental professionals to work for extended periods without discomfort.
This ergonomic feature is vital during lengthy procedures, as it reduces hand fatigue and improves control.
Moreover, Cement Spatulas come in a variety of sizes and shapes, making them versatile for different applications.
For example, dental professionals use smaller spatulas to apply thin layers of cement, while larger spatulas mix larger quantities of material.
This adaptability makes them ideal for a wide range of restorative dental procedures.
Additionally, the spatulas’ design ensures the material spreads evenly, crucial for achieving a flawless fit between the restoration and the tooth structure.
Another key benefit is the durability of Cement Spatulas.
Dental professionals make these instruments from high-quality, rust-resistant materials, ensuring they withstand the rigors of a busy dental practice.
As a result, they maintain their functionality and appearance over time, providing reliable performance for dental professionals.
Additionally, they are easy to sterilize, ensuring that they meet the high hygiene standards required in dental settings.
